1) Defensive Line - Adding a beast with a top pick to this Defensive Unit will make the entire LB, and Secondary look even better. I like this young defense a lot, have a Dline that pressures and requires 2 double teams would make the overall defense stout.
2) Fullback - Simply because for 2 games next year, I want the entire game plan to be I-Formation, run straight at them, and I seriously mean, not one throw, not one deviation... just continue to pound the rock right at them. I want this offense to be able to just line up and beat someone and impose their will on a defense. I feel you need a FB to bring in that power attitude. Side Note: FB are typically good leaders which this team is lacking.
3) Offensive Line - To match up with the above statement. We need to be able to operate ala 03 and 04 when we were able to close ou games with running and time control. The Era of Pass as a Run needs to end, we need to Run as a Statement, which will help get us playoff ready. And we need another road grader, tough, Aggressive O-linemen.
Summary) Miami, and Marino - That team always relied on Marino to carry them everywhere, like we do with Brady, and when they come up against Playoff defenses, they find a way to frustrate him, and they never went anywhere. We won 3 SBs becuase we didn't rely on Brady to win every game. We only asked to be to the Closer. To close out the game, or to make a come back once in a while. We need a shift to a power run game, and a tenacious defense which gets after the QB, but most importantly leads the league in fewest rushing yards from scrimmage. Having a weapon like Brady as your secondary attack would be amazing, and I feel it would lead to a much more refreshed Brady come playoff time.
